![]() Roger F. Slutzker
Roger F. Slutzker,
63, of Lorain passed away on Sunday, December 18, 2011 at Anchor Lodge
following a long illness.
Roger was born in
Lorain on January 13, 1948, the son of the late Milton and Leona (nee Wittow)
Slutzker. He was a graduate of Lorain High School, class of 1966. He
attended Tri-State University in Angola, Indiana before transferring to Kent
State University where he earned both his Bachelor's and Master's Degrees in
Education.
He was a member of
Agudath B'nai Israel Synagogue in Lorain and served as secretary of the
Board of Trustees for many years. He, along with his wife Jane, chaired
Project Isaiah, an ongoing food distribution program in conjunction with the
Presbyterian-Lutheran Co-op. He was also an associate member of Hadassah.
Roger taught
Marketing Management/Distributive Education at Southview High School for a
year. From 1964-1974, he worked with his father at their family owned and
operated restaurant, Mr. "S" on Broadway Ave. In 1974, the family opened a
Big Red Quickprint Center on Broadway and in 1982 changed the name of the
business to Slutzker's Quickprint Center. He retired in 2002 after 28 years
in the printing business.
Roger was a kind
and gentle man, husband and businessman. He loved to travel with his wife on
cruises and bus tours. He liked to read and research information on
traveling, loved attending live theater preformances and had an interest in
cars, both old and new.
